What is the difference between Full Time Remote Embedded Software vs Full Time Remote Firmware Engineer?

AspectFull Time Remote Embedded SoftwareFull Time Remote Firmware Engineer
CredentialsBachelor's in Computer Engineering or related field; experience with embedded systemsSimilar credentials; often requires knowledge of hardware interfaces and low-level programming
Work EnvironmentDevelops software for embedded devices, often in C/C++Focuses on firmware development, closely tied to hardware components
Industry UsageAutomotive, IoT, consumer electronicsConsumer electronics, aerospace, medical devices
Search & Comparison IntentLooking for remote embedded software rolesSearching for firmware-specific remote jobs

Both roles involve developing software for embedded systems, often remotely. Firmware engineers typically work closer to hardware, focusing on low-level programming, while embedded software developers may work at a higher software layer. The skills and industries overlap significantly, but firmware roles emphasize hardware interaction more.

Senior Principal Embedded Real-Time Software Developer/Integrator (Remote)

Spara Technologies

Tucson, AZ • Remote

Full-time

Posted 22 days ago


Job description

About Spara Technologies

Spara Technologies delivers advanced engineering, staffing, and mission-focused solutions across energy, cyber, air, land, sea, and space domains. We combine the right people, proven processes, and specialized expertise to deliver resultsready to execute today. Driven by our commitment to the warfighter, we place their mission and success at the heart of everything we do.

We are seeking a Senior Principal Embedded Real-Time Software Developer/Integrator to support the development of next-generation autonomous avionics systems. At Raytheon, we pride ourselves on cultivating a mission-driven workforce that delivers superior solutions and drives technological excellence.

Your Role:

As a Senior Principal Engineer, you will work in an Integrated Product Team (IPT) environment to design, develop, test, and integrate real-time embedded software for systems that include both hardware and FPGA-based firmware. This role is ideal for a technical leader with a deep background in embedded systems and a passion for innovation in complex, high-stakes domains like aerospace, robotics, medical, automotive, or IoT.

What You'll Do:

  • Architect, develop, test, and debug embedded real-time software solutions that integrate with firmware and hardware systems.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to refine system requirements, improve testability, and ensure measurable, high-quality results.
  • Lead and mentor junior engineers, fostering growth in technical and professional skills.
  • Contribute to program proposals, design reviews (preliminary and critical), and overall system architecture decisions.
  • Apply Agile and Lean development practices in coordination with Product Owners, Chief Engineers, and IPT members.
  • Support and/or lead software integration activities with mission assurance and safety-critical requirements in mind.

Basic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, or a related field.
  • Significant experience developing and integrating real-time embedded software in hardware-constrained systems.
  • Experience in at least one of the following industries: defense, aerospace, telecom, robotics, medical devices, automotive, or IoT.
  • Proven ability to lead design efforts and work collaboratively in an IPT environment.
  • Strong understanding of hardware/software integration, firmware interaction, and real-time operating constraints.
  • Ability to obtain program-specific access (U.S. Citizenship required).
